The first hours after water damage are critical. Moisture seeps into places you can’t see, warping wood, weakening drywall, and inviting mold. That’s why our process starts with an immediate site assessment and moisture inspection. We identify the source, stop the flow, and document the extent of the damage—critical steps for both insurance and structural planning.

Next, we begin water removal and drying. Our crews use high-powered pumps, dehumidifiers, and air movers to eliminate standing water and reduce humidity. Every space is different, so we adjust equipment and strategies to match the size and severity of the damage. From basements to crawlspaces to attic leaks, we’ve seen it all—and we have the tools to fix it fast.

But drying is only the beginning. Once the structure is moisture-stable, we start the restoration process. That may include replacing damaged drywall, flooring, cabinets, or framing. We treat for mold where necessary and ensure all building materials are up to code.
